Apple trees, being self-incompatible, require cross-pollination to bear fruits. This process relies on the transfer of pollen from one variety to another by pollinators like bees. However, various factors such as climate change, habitat loss, and pesticide use have led to a decline in the number of these essential insects. As a result, farmers have been exploring alternative methods to ensure effective pollination. This is where apple pollen for pollination products comes into play.
The collection and storage of apple pollen involve meticulous processes that preserve its viability. Once collected, it can be used to create pollination products that mimic natural pollination mechanisms. These products include pollen dispensers, pollen sprays, and even robotic pollinators designed to distribute the pollen efficiently within an orchard.
